The 1FK70605AF711EH8: The motor itself is a 3-phase synchronous servo: 6 Nm continuous torque, 1.48 kW mechanical output, 3000 rpm rated speed, in the 1FK7060 (high-inertia 70 mm frame) housing with a shaft and feedback configuration encoded in the 1EH8 option block — the option suffix is what locks the resolver/encoder type, holding brake, and shaft detail, and it must match the SINAMICS drive parameter set already on the machine.
Mechanical envelope and panel-side fit
The 1FK7060 high-inertia rotor is the right pick for applications with significant load inertia mismatch — conveyors, packaging indexing tables, and converting-web axes — where the extra rotor inertia smooths torque ripple and gives the SINAMICS controller headroom to tune without hunting. Match the feedback option in the 1EH8 suffix to the existing drive commissioning project before ordering, because a different encoder (resolver vs. absolute multi-turn) means a fresh drive parameter set.
